Study on Inhibitors of Methionine Synthase Ⅷ:Synthesis of 2,5-Diamino-4-oxo-6- (3-butenyl) pyrimidine

摘      要:正 Cobalamin-dependent methionine synthase plays a crucial role in folate metabolism and such would appear to be an excellent target for rational antifolate drug design. However, to date, no anticancer agents directed at this enzyme are available, but the enzyme is efficiently and specifically inhibited by N2O and this has proven invaluable for evaluating the biochemical consequence of enzyme inhibition and for mechanistic studies.2,5-Diamino-4-oxo-6-(3-butenyl)pyrimidine, a key intermediate in synthetic inhibitors of methionine synthase, was first synthesized using γ-butenyl-β-ketoester and guanidine carbonate (Scheme 1).
